Preparation of equipment and installation of the module

The first and most important step is to get the device properly prepared. Before you turn on the wet cleaning, make sure the dust container is removed and a combined water tank is installed in its place. Many users make the mistake of trying to run a sink with a conventional dust container, which software blocks the function.

Care must be taken during the installation of the module so as not to damage the contacts or attachment mechanisms. The electronic contacts at the bottom of the tank should be dry and clean, providing reliable communication with the motherboard of the robot. If the device does not detect the presence of a water tank, try to remove it and install it again before the characteristic click.

⚠️ Warning: Never put a robot vacuum cleaner in wet cleaning mode if there is debris in the dust container, which can lead to dust entering the water supply system and forming hard-to-remove plugs in the pump.

Once the tank is installed, it must be filled with water. For Xiaomi Dreame models, it is recommended to use filtered or distilled water to prevent scale from forming on the internal elements of the system. Using tap water with high hardness will reduce the efficiency of an ultrasonic humidifier or pump over time.

Setting up the application and choosing the mode of operation

Physical installation is only half the battle, and the main control is through the mobile app, where you switch modes logically. Once you connect the robot to Wi-Fi and add it to your account, you need to go to the settings of your particular device. The interface may vary slightly depending on whether you use the Mi Home app or the specialized Dreamehome app.

In the main robot control menu, find the button or icon that is responsible for the type of cleaning. Often the default mode is "Vacue Only" or "Auto." You need to manually switch the slider to the position "Wet Cleaning" or "Vaccuum and Washing." In some firmware versions, this option is hidden in submenu Cleaning Settings β†’ Cleaning Type.

The choice of water intensity is a special consideration, and modern algorithms allow you to configure three basic levels:

  • πŸ’§ Low - suitable for daily maintenance of cleanliness on surfaces that are not afraid of moisture.
  • πŸ’§πŸ’§ Medium – the best option for mixed coatings and regular cleaning.
  • πŸ’§πŸ’§πŸ’§ High – used to remove old spots on ceramic tiles or linoleum.

Also, be sure to check the settings of carpets in the app menu. The carpet bypass or automatic mop lifting (for top-end models) should be activated if you have textile coatings at home, which will prevent them from getting wet while the robot is running.

If you use a detergent, add only special liquids for robotic vacuum cleaners in strict accordance with the instructions, otherwise the foam can damage the pump.

Mapping and zoning of premises

Effective wet cleaning is impossible without a pre-save map of the room, the robot has to "understand" where the walls, furniture and, critically, the boundaries between the rooms are, and the initial construction of the map usually takes place in dry cleaning mode, after which you can edit it in the application.

To activate the wash in specific areas, use the map split function, which allows you to assign different cleaning modes for different rooms. For example, in the kitchen you can set high water intensity, and in the bedroom you can only dry cleaning or low intensity. Dividing is done through the menu Edit map β†’ Separation.

It's also useful to create virtual walls or no-go zones, especially in places where wet cleaning is highly undesirable.

  • 🚫 Near open electrical outlets at a low level.
  • 🚫 Around the resting places of pets with textile couches.
  • 🚫 In areas with wooden parquet without lacquer coating.

Once the zoning is created, the system will remember the preferences for each room, and in subsequent launches, the robot will automatically apply the specified parameters, which makes it much easier to operate, and saving the map also allows the robot to build more optimal routes without missing sections near the walls.

Why does the robot lose the map?
The robot can lose the card if it's been moved during operation, the base has been shifted, or the battery is completely drained. Always return the base to its place and don't lift the robot while building the map.

Vibration platform models, such as the L10 series, mimic hand movements when washing the floor, which improves the efficiency of removing contaminants. More expensive dual-disc models provide even better cleaning by rotating napkins.

The automatic mop lifting feature is only available in flagship models, allowing the robot to drive onto carpets with a pile of up to 1.5 cm without removing the water tank or stopping cleaning. In budget models, when a carpet is detected, the robot simply passes it or stops.

Solving Typical Problems and Errors

Even with the right setup, there can be situations where wet cleaning doesn't work or doesn't work properly. Most often, the problem is software failure or sensor contamination. If the robot makes an audible signal and stops, check the error code in the application.

One of the common causes is clogging of the water outlets, and over time, microorganisms can develop in the tank or accumulate mineral deposits, and regular flushing of the tank and wiping the contacts of the water pump helps to avoid this.

Also, you should pay attention to the condition of microfiber wipes, if they are too contaminated or, conversely, dry and petrified, the cleaning quality will drop sharply, wipes should be washed after every 2-3 cleanings and periodically replaced with new ones.

⚠️ Warning: If the robot reports a water tank error but the tank is installed, try to wipe the metal contacts on the tank and in the robot niche with a dry cloth. Contact oxidation is a common cause of false positives.

In some cases, a complete map reset and a rescan of the room can help, especially if you've rearranged furniture or changed the layout of the room, and the updated map will allow algorithms to recalculate optimal paths.

Care of the wet cleaning system

The durability of a wet cleaning system depends on the quality of maintenance, regular maintenance not only prolongs the life of the device, but also ensures the hygiene of the floors, neglecting simple rules can lead to unpleasant odor or breakage of the pump.

After each cleaning, it is recommended to remove the tank, drain the remaining water and dry the insides in an open way, stagnant water is the ideal environment for the reproduction of bacteria, which will then be carried throughout the house along with a wet wipe.

Once a month, make a deep cleaning:

  • 🧼 Wash the tank with warm water with a mild detergent.
  • 🧼 Clean the water level sensors in the tank.
  • 🧼 Check the integrity of the sealing rubber bands on the tank cover.

Critical: Never store a robot vacuum cleaner full of water in a tank unless you plan to use it in the coming days, which will prevent the internal elements from corrosion and mold from appearing.

Can I use ordinary tap water?
Technically possible, but manufacturers strongly advise using filtered water. Tap water contains chlorine and hardness salts, which over time form scale inside thin tubes and on heating elements (if any), which reduces the life of the device.
Why does the robot miss areas during wet cleaning?
This can be due to low battery power, because the wash mode is more energy-consumption, and it can also be caused by too high speed or the wrong map. Try to slow down the speed in the settings.
How often should I change microfiber wipes?
Wraps are consumables. When you are actively using them (daily cleaning), it is recommended to change them every 2-3 months. If you notice that the fabric has thinned, lost its pile or stopped absorbing water well, you need to replace it immediately.
What to do if a robot is stuck on the doorstep?
In wet cleaning mode, the robot becomes heavier because of the water in the tank, and its permeability may decrease. Try reducing the amount of water you pour or mounting a virtual wall in front of a high threshold so that the robot can tour this area.
